Output f3c8d1886f136bc856bc2a9b0e039ed2f3bc13ff95f3bbbd2a6e7593d67f608b:0

value
1035943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e0888b8d616cb0a50e84bd7441f67cdeb79c70 OP_EQUAL
address
35WScG7x2BmZKvr2LJZEdGvQBn535B3W5G
transaction
f3c8d1886f136bc856bc2a9b0e039ed2f3bc13ff95f3bbbd2a6e7593d67f608b
confirmations
314990
spent
true